C0000 Cadillac Code - Vehicle Speed Information Circuit
Quick Answer
The Power Steering Control Module (PSCM) receives a vehicle speed message from the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) via the serial data circuit. Common causes include Faulty Power Steering Control Module (PSCM), Power Steering Control Module (PSCM) harness is open or shorted, Power Steering Control Module (PSCM) circuit poor electrical connection. Severity is High - diagnose this code as soon as possible. Driving is not recommended if the warning light is flashing, the engine runs poorly, or safety-related symptoms are present.

Code C0000 Cadillac Description
What are the Possible Causes of the DTC C0000 Cadillac?
- Faulty Power Steering Control Module (PSCM)
- Power Steering Control Module (PSCM) harness is open or shorted
- Power Steering Control Module (PSCM) circuit poor electrical connection
How to Fix the DTC C0000 Cadillac?
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

What is the Cost to Diagnose the Code?
Labor: 1.0
To diagnose the C0000 Cadillac code, it typically requires 1.0 hour of labor. Rates vary by location, vehicle, and shop. Many shops charge between $80β$150 per hour; dealerships and metro areas may be higher, independents may be lower.
